About This Home

- Come and tour 1014 Dutch St, a beautiful 3-bedroom house located in Deer Park, TX! This fully remodeled home features new laminate floors, a freshly painted interior and a remodeled kitchen, with high-quality white cabinets, granite countertops, and stainless steel appliances with a subway tile backsplash. All bedrooms come with ceiling fans to keep you comfortable during the warm months and the bathrooms have been fully upgraded. Venture out to the big backyard, the perfect space to entertain loved ones. This property is the perfect combination of comfort and convenience. Neighborhood

Southeast Houston was once known as the "Coney Island of the South," and the area still whispers of a time gone-by. Only 20-25 miles southeast of Downtown Houston, this charming small town, steeped in rich history and updated with all the desired modern amenities, is the perfect place to live. Known for its restored beaches, quaint shopping areas, and convenient distance from the Houston Cruise Port makes it ideal for tourists as well. A variety of apartment communities and single-family home rentals have made Southeast Houston fit for every renter, regardless of style or budget.
